Schedule

Below a rough outline of our schedule. Sessions run about 45-1 hour with 15 minutes to mingle between sessions.

  • 07:00 am to 08:00 am -- Organizer/Volunteer Setup
  • 08:00 am to 09:00 am -- Breakfast
  • 09:00 am to 10:00 am -- Welcome, Barcamp 101, introductions, session planning
  • 10:00 am to 11:00 am -- Session 1
  • 11:15 am to 12:15 pm -- Session 2
  • 12:15 pm to 01:30 pm -- Lunch (there's room for "Birds of a Feather" or a working lunch here, feel free!)
  • 01:30 pm to 02:30 pm -- Session 3
  • 02:45 pm to 03:45 pm -- Session 4
  • 04:00 pm to 04:30 pm -- Closing Remarks
  • 04:30 pm to 05:00 pm -- Clean-up
  • 05:00 pm -- Happy Hour at McFadden's Restaurant-Saloon (only a few blocks away from IPDI/GWU)
